Overview
- Human remains were discovered just after 10 a.m. Tuesday in a wooded area south of the Oakland County Circuit Court building in Pontiac.
- The Oakland County Sheriff’s Office says the remains appear to be those of an adult male and are in an advanced state of decomposition.
- Investigators recovered a patient identification bracelet at the scene and are working to trace it to a medical facility to identify the deceased.
- Detectives are canvassing the area and processing evidence while no formal identification or cause of death has been released.
- Next steps include forensic examination by the medical examiner and record checks tied to the bracelet, which could delay identification and cause determination.
